Banya vs. Traditional Finnish Sauna

While often grouped with its Nordic cousin, the banya’s essence lies in its unique atmosphere. The distinction is not one of temperature, but of spirit and steam. Where a Finnish sauna offers an intense, dry heat, the banya envelops you in a gentle, humid embrace. This is the world of par, or ‘light steam’.

  • Finnish Sauna: Characterized by scorching temperatures (176-212°F / 80-100°C) and very low humidity, typically 10-20%. The air can feel sharp and piercing.
  • Russian Banya: Operates at a more moderate temperature (140-175°F / 60-80°C) but with significantly higher humidity, around 40-60%.

This profound difference in humidity transforms the experience. The wet heat allows for deeper, more efficient skin penetration without the harsh, breathless sensation of dry air. The steam feels soft, almost velvety, allowing the body to release tension and toxins in a way that is both powerful and profoundly gentle.

The Venik Ritual: Natural Massage and Aromatherapy

The venik—a fragrant bundle of birch or oak branches—elevates the banya from a heat experience to a multi-sensory journey. During the platza massage, the gentle tapping of leafy branches against the skin moves heated air across the body and improves microcirculation in the capillaries. But the science runs deeper. As the leaves release their essential oils into the steam, they emit phytoncides, airborne botanical compounds that are inhaled to offer a direct boost to the immune system. What is the difference between a banya and a Turkish hammam?

While both are sanctuaries of steam, their soul and ritual differ. A Turkish hammam is a journey of gentle, continuous heat and cleansing, often centered on exfoliation and soap massage on a warm marble stone. The Russian banya, in contrast, is a dynamic ritual of intense, wet heat cycles, punctuated by invigorating cold plunges and the iconic ‘parenie’ treatment with leafy venik bundles. It is a more primal, elemental dance between fire and ice.
